Meet Annie Kao
Annie holds a Master of Counselling Psychology from City University and is a Registered Clinical Counsellor with the BCACC. Her approach integrates Narrative Therapy, Internal Family Systems, Cognitive Behavioural Therapy (CBT), and Solution-Focused Brief Therapy, creating space for clients to explore their stories with compassion and clarity.
Specialties:
- Career and Burnout: Supporting professionals to manage stress, rediscover purpose, and navigate the emotional toll of high-demand work environments.
- Perinatal and Postpartum Depression: Helping new parents process identity shifts, emotional overwhelm, and the unique challenges of early parenthood.
- Self-Identity and Personal Growth: Exploring cultural identity, values, and personal narratives to foster deeper self-understanding and confidence.
- Couples and Relationships: Guiding individuals and couples through conflict, disconnection, and communication struggles with care and perspective.
- Life Transitions and Grief: Offering grounding support during times of change, loss, and uncertainty, with a focus on resilience and meaning-making.
Perfect For:
- Individuals: BIPOC and queer adults navigating identity, emotional overwhelm, or major life transitions who are seeking a safe, affirming space.
- Couples: Young couples and new parents balancing career, family life, and the desire to reconnect with one another and themselves.
Annie creates a therapeutic space rooted in warmth, curiosity, and cultural awareness. As a first-generation Taiwanese Canadian, she brings insight and empathy to those navigating complex intersections of culture, identity, and life change. She is bilingual in English and Mandarin.

Annie is a first-generation Taiwanese Canadian who grew up between Taipei, Los Angeles, and Vancouver. Before becoming a counsellor, she spent over a decade in the corporate world. Her personal experiences during early parenthood sparked a healing journey that led her to this work—supporting others with care, curiosity, and belief in their capacity for growth.
Outside of therapy, she’s a parent and a cat mom. Annie reconnects with herself through pottery, movement, travel, and a wide range of hobbies. She welcomes learning and change, both in her personal life and her work.
